How to Actually Claim Your Free Spins on Sign Up No Deposit Australia 2026 (Without Getting Scammed)
I made a checklist after my first disaster. Follow it exactly.
- Find the promo code. Some offers require a code like “AUS2026” or “SPIN25”. Without it, you get nothing.
- Check the game restrictions. The spins are never for all pokies. They are for one or two specific games. If you don’t like that pokie, the offer is useless to you.
- Read the wagering requirement. This is the big one. A 35x wagering requirement on winnings from free spins is standard. A 50x requirement is a trap. A 70x requirement is theft.
- Look at the max cashout. I’ve seen offers where you can win $200 from your spins, but the casino caps your withdrawal at $50. You just lost $150 of theoretical winnings. That is a bad deal.
- Check the expiry. Some offers expire in 24 hours. Some in 7 days. If you claim free spins on sign up no deposit australia 2026 claim and forget to use them, they vanish.

FAQ: Your Questions About the Free Spins on Sign Up No Deposit Australia 2026 Claim
Do I really need to deposit to claim these free spins?
No. The word “no deposit” means you register, verify your account, and the spins are credited. No payment required. But be warned: some dodgy sites will ask for a credit card “for verification”. Do not give it. A real no-deposit bonus does not need your card.
Can I withdraw the winnings immediately?
No. You must meet the wagering requirement first. For example, if the terms say “35x winnings”, and you won $10, you must place bets totaling $350 before you can withdraw. You can use the winnings to do this.
What happens if I win a jackpot with free spins?
Most casinos cap the max cashout from a no-deposit bonus. If you hit a $5,000 jackpot with your free spins, you will likely only be able to withdraw $100 or $200. Read the “Max Cashout” rule. It is heartbreaking, but it is the rule.
Are there any Australian-specific restrictions?
Yes. The Interactive Gambling Act 2012 means some offshore casinos do not accept Aussie players. Always check the casino’s “Countries Accepted” list. If Australia is greyed out, move on. Also, ensure they support AUD currency so you don’t lose money on exchange rates.
